MP Raghurama Krishnamaraju’s release postponed

YCP rebel MP Raghuram Krishnam Raju is still receiving treatment in Secunderabad Army Hospital.Despite the Supreme court granted conditional bail to MP Raghurama, his release was postponed.However, he remained in the Army Hospital.It is reported that he will be released from the Army hospital after four to six days of treatment.

Raghurama Krishnamaraju lawyers submitted the Supreme Court bail orders to the CID court.

Secunderabad Army Hospital sources said it would take another four days for Raghuram Krishna Raju to recover from his injuries.

Raghurama Krishnama Raju was shifted to Secunderabad Army Hospital from Guntur Jail on the orders of the Supreme Court.

The Army Hospital said in its report that Raghuram Krishna Raju has injuries to his toes.

It has sent the medical report of Raghurama to the Supreme Court in a sealed cover.The Supreme Court examined the report and granted conditional bail to AP Raghurama Krishnamaraju.

However, the Army hospital did not specify how the injuries occurred.

However, it is reported that Raghurama Krishna will not be sent directly to his home.

Initially, he will be shifted to Guntur Jail and will be released from here.It seems the release of MP Raghurama Krishnama Raju is likely to take around 7 days time.
